Transaction 671d4fbd2d43ebcb61de1473d53324de0e2da502a1d1432bf6a0dab8af6e8c34
1 Input
2 Outputs
- 671d4fbd2d43ebcb61de1473d53324de0e2da502a1d1432bf6a0dab8af6e8c34:0
- 671d4fbd2d43ebcb61de1473d53324de0e2da502a1d1432bf6a0dab8af6e8c34:1
value 400000
address 1CM35bcyZCimVC3tyzh8U6AoLyWiNMVVFb
value 995678
address 18kyra88ynjEHEfFa8cNyhuamQPr6VJXqz